2 CONTROLS AND CONNECTORS

Front Panel

) [REW] button Rewinds the tape.

[FF] button

Fast forwards the tape.

[STOP] button

e[PREROLL EDITING OPERATION] buttons Use for preroll editing.

r[Random Assemble Editing] buttons Use for Random Assemble Editing.

Stops any operation of the VCR.

[PLAY] button

Plays back the tape.

[PAUSE/STILL] button

Pauses the recording or changes the playback picture to a still picture. Cancelled by pressing the PLAY button.

q [INDEX SEARCH] buttons

Search for the start of the recorded section or the section indicated by an INDEX signal, and then starts normal playback.

[INSERT] button

Use when replacing part of pre-recorded tape with other images and Hi-Fi sound.

[A.DUB] button

Use when replacing only the normal soundtrack with other sound on a pre-recorded tape.

[REC] button

Starts recording.

w[INPUT SELECT] button

Selects among video/audio signals HD, L1, S1, L2, S3, L4 and S4.

When W-VHS is in use, every press of the button changes Hd-L1-S1-L2-S3-L4-S4.

When S-VHS/VHS is in use, every press of the button changes L1-S1-L2-S3-L4-S4.

[SP/EP] button

Selects between recording speeds.

t[JOG] dial

Use for frame-by-frame playback.

[SHUTTLE] ring

Use for variable-speed search.
